Chronic gastritis refers to long-term or recurring episodes of stomach inflammation. The mucus lining that surrounds the inside of the stomach can become inflamed due to infection, injury, overuse of anti-inflammatory drugs, or a chronic health condition. A zhi-shu yang-wei tablet for chronic gastritis and a dry compression tablet process of granules thereof

This invention discloses a Zhishu Yangwei tablet for chronic gastritis and its granule dry-compression tableting process, relating to the field of traditional Chinese medicine preparation technology. The Yangwei tablet is made from the following raw materials in parts by weight: Codonopsis pilosula 35-45 parts, stir-fried Atractylodes macrocephala 18-22 parts, Poria cocos 18-22 parts, Glycyrrhiza uralensis 8-12 parts, Amomum villosum 18-22 parts, Lindera strychnifolia 18-22 parts, Salvia miltiorrhiza 45-55 parts, roasted Aucklandia lappa 18-22 parts, Paeonia lactiflora 18-22 parts, stir-fried Citrus aurantium 18-22 parts, Magnolia officinalis 28-32 parts, Lilium brownii 35-45 parts, and stir-fried chicken gizzard lining 18- 22 parts, dried plum 45-55 parts, Coptis chinensis 8-12 parts, hawthorn 35-45 parts, magnesium stearate 5-7 parts, sucrose 28-32 parts; This invention uses low-temperature dynamic extraction technology to replace the traditional high-temperature decoction process, effectively reducing the decomposition loss of heat-sensitive active ingredients such as tanshinone IIA and ursolic acid, and improving the bioavailability of the drug. It also uses membrane concentration and spray drying technology to replace the traditional atmospheric pressure concentration and oven drying process, shortening the production cycle, reducing energy consumption, and avoiding the degradation of active ingredients caused by prolonged heating of materials.

A composition for treating chronic gastritis and use thereof

The present application relates to the field of traditional Chinese medicine, and particularly to a composition for treating chronic gastritis and application thereof, the composition is prepared from the following raw materials according to weight fraction: 8-12 parts of Fashanxia, 8-12 parts of Huangqin, 3-7 parts of Huanglian, 4-8 parts of Ganjiang, 12-18 parts of Taizishen, 12-18 parts of Baihuasheshecao, 12-16 parts of Banzhilian, 8-12 parts of E'zhu, 12-20 parts of Chaozhigu, 18-22 parts of Chaoquya, 18-22 parts of Chaomaiya, 8-12 parts of Yujin, 1-5 parts of Sanqi, 8-12 parts of Dazao and 3-8 parts of Zhigancao. The present application effectively solves the problems of lack of specific therapy and specific intervention target for reversing mucosal atrophy, intestinal metaplasia and other precancerous lesions in the prior art, provides a new idea for the mechanism research of CAG treatment by traditional Chinese medicine, and has important theoretical value and clinical conversion prospect for promoting the modernization of traditional Chinese medicine.

A tra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ating chronic gastritis with cold and heat symptoms, a preparation method thereof, and a traditional Chinese medicine preparation

The present application relates to the field of traditional Chinese medicine, and provides a traditional Chinese medicine composition for treating chronic gastritis with cold and heat symptoms, which is prepared from the following traditional Chinese medicines in parts by weight: 20-45 parts of lily, 10-25 parts of Jiang Banxia, 10-25 parts of atractylodes, 10-25 parts of white peony root, 8-20 parts of codonopsis, 8-20 parts of Anemarrhena, 8-20 parts of areca nut, 8-20 parts of magnolia bark, 8-20 parts of jujube, 6-15 parts of scutellaria, 6-15 parts of dried ginger, 6-15 parts of licorice, 6-15 parts of fried licorice, 3-12 parts of sandalwood, and 1.5-6 parts of coptis. The present application is based on the theory of traditional Chinese medicine, and can regulate the whole body through multiple targets such as clearing heat and dampness, harmonizing stomach and descending adverse qi, promoting qi circulation and eliminating mass, and nourishing yin and strengthening the body resistance. The present application can promote blood circulation and qi circulation, unblock qi, and improve the overall health of patients with chronic gastritis. Moreover, the present application has few side effects and is suitable for long-term use.
